解决Hyper-V安装错误:常见问题与排查指南

hyper-v安装错误

时间:2025-01-11 02:14


解决Hyper-V安装错误:全面攻略与深度剖析 在虚拟化技术日新月异的今天,Hyper-V作为微软推出的企业级虚拟化解决方案,凭借其强大的功能、良好的兼容性和与Windows操作系统的无缝集成,赢得了广泛的认可和应用

    然而,在安装和配置Hyper-V的过程中,用户可能会遇到各种错误,这些错误不仅会影响工作效率,还可能引发一系列后续问题

    本文将深入剖析Hyper-V安装错误,提供全面的解决方案,帮助您快速排除故障,确保Hyper-V能够顺利运行

     一、Hyper-V安装错误的常见类型及原因 Hyper-V安装错误种类繁多,但归纳起来,主要分为以下几类: 1.系统兼容性错误 -问题描述:在安装Hyper-V时,系统提示“此平台不支持Hyper-V”

     -原因分析:Hyper-V对硬件和系统配置有严格要求,如CPU必须支持虚拟化技术(Intel VT-x或AMD-V)、操作系统版本必须为专业版、企业版或教育版等

    若不满足这些条件,安装过程中就会出现兼容性错误

     2.BIOS/UEFI设置错误 -问题描述:安装Hyper-V后,虚拟机无法启动或性能异常

     -原因分析:BIOS/UEFI中的虚拟化技术选项(如Intel VT-d、AMD IOMMU)未开启,或内存分配、CPU核心数等设置不当,会影响Hyper-V的正常运行

     3.权限不足错误 -问题描述:在安装或配置Hyper-V时,系统提示“权限不足,无法完成此操作”

     -原因分析:Hyper-V的安装和配置需要管理员权限

    若当前用户账户未以管理员身份登录,或存在用户账户控制(UAC)设置问题,将导致权限不足错误

     4.依赖项缺失错误 -问题描述:安装Hyper-V时,系统提示缺少必要的组件或服务

     -原因分析:Hyper-V依赖于多个系统组件和服务,如Windows Management Instrumentation(WMI)、Hyper-V Virtual Switch Service等

    若这些依赖项未正确安装或配置,将导致安装失败

     5.磁盘空间不足错误 -问题描述:在安装Hyper-V时,系统提示磁盘空间不足

     -原因分析:Hyper-V安装过程中需要占用一定的磁盘空间,用于存放虚拟机文件、快照等

    若系统磁盘空间不足,将导致安装失败

     二、解决Hyper-V安装错误的全面攻略 针对上述常见的Hyper-V安装错误,我们提供以下详细的解决方案: 1.检查系统兼容性 -步骤: 1. 确认操作系统版本是否为专业版、企业版或教育版

     2. 使用CPU-Z等工具检查CPU是否支持虚拟化技术

     3. 确认系统已更新至最新版本,以获取最新的硬件兼容性和性能优化

     -注意事项:若系统不满足Hyper-V的硬件要求,可考虑升级硬件或更换支持Hyper-V的操作系统版本

     2.调整BIOS/UEFI设置 -步骤: 1. 重启计算机并进入BIOS/UEFI设置界面

     2. 查找并开启虚拟化技术选项(如Intel VT-x、AMD-V、Intel VT-d、AMD IOMMU等)

     3. 根据需要调整内存分配、CPU核心数等设置

     -注意事项:不同品牌和型号的计算机进入BIOS/UEFI的方法可能不同,请查阅计算机手册或在线资源获取具体步骤

     3.以管理员身份运行 -步骤: 1. 右键单击“开始”按钮,选择“计算机管理”或“控制面板”

     2. 在弹出的对话框中,选择“以管理员身份运行”

     3. 在管理员模式下,尝试重新安装或配置Hyper-V

     -注意事项:若仍遇到权限问题,请检查用户账户控制(UAC)设置,确保未将管理员权限限制为“仅提升签名程序”

     4.安装必要的依赖项 -步骤: 1. 打开“控制面板”,选择“程序和功能”

     2. 点击“启用或关闭Windows功能”

     3. 在弹出的对话框中,确保已勾选Hyper-V及其所有依赖项(如Hyper-V管理工具、Hyper-V平台等)

     4. 点击“确定”开始安装依赖项

     -注意事项:若依赖项安装失败,请检查网络连接,确保能够从Windows Update下载必要的组件

     5.释放磁盘空间 -步骤: 1. 使用磁盘清理工具删除不必要的文件和程序

     2. 检查并删除临时文件和回收站中的文件

     3. 将虚拟机文件存储在具有足够空间的磁盘上

     -注意事项:在释放磁盘空间时,请确保不会删除重要的系统文件或数据

     三、高级故障排除技巧 若上述方法仍无法解决Hyper-V安装错误,您可以尝试以下高级故障排除技巧: 1.查看日志文件 -步骤: 1. 打开“事件查看器”

     2. 在“Windows日志”下,选择“应用程序”或“系统”日志

     3. 查找与Hyper-V安装相关的错误事件,并查看详细的错误信息和堆栈跟踪

     -注意事项:日志文件可能包含大量信息,请耐心筛选和分析

     2.运行系统文件检查器